Oh yes you are, if you are going to play. KR dies with the SA release on Sept 8. The choice is between a Classic 2d client and 'Enhanced', still being referred to as in beta, but more KR like in features. Both however use the 1997 graphics set for the most part. KR graphics are shelved.

I have really not used KR enough to tell you specifically, I just am aware that it is not the 'KR' graphics set that exists now in the SA/Enhanced client. Some are bitching on the boards about this (what else is new eh?).

I believe they took, for the most part, the 1997 tile graphics and converted them so allow for the zoom in, zoom out scaling. They appear blurry and undefined to me, but I think that is somewhat graphics card and personal taste dependent. Perhaps the mobiles are KR and the statics from 2d ?

EDIT:  After using the new SA client I have decided it is win.  Much more stable than KR, which has a habit of crashing half a dozen times in a couple hours.  All of the avatars and mobs are KR art anyway.  And I hear it's only a matter of time before you can use KR art for everything else.

Sweet thing about SA:  They're using the Ultima Theme from the PC ultima games as the title music.

2ND edit:  The only things that are original art are objects.  Tables, trees, buildings, brains, bones, etc. and everything in your pack.  Terrain is all KR.
